Pahlish - Sarey's Berry (Bespoke Batch)

When I saw swatches of Sarey's Berry, a Bespoke Batch from Pahlish that released last summer (I believe), I immediately began searching for a bottle. Since this was a Bespoke, I didn't think I'd find one. But thanks to a fellow Pahlish lover, I can now call this lemming squashed!


Sarrey's Berry is a brilliant orchid flake polish. Yes! It also dries to a satiny finish, somewhere between matte and glossy. I admit that I played around with both a matte and glossy topcoat on this. I'm not convinced that you can really see it in photos that well, but I still included them since this one is just so pretty!



In my opinion the flakies make this a stunner and rather unique, at least for my collection.I did find that it was difficult to capture the true color of this one, the little chameleon! It really falls somewhere in between what shows up on my screen!
